Consider a system consisting of three components as pic- tured. The system will continue to function as long as the first component functions and either component 2 or com- ponent 3 functions. Let X, X, and X, denote the lifetimes of components 1, 2, and 3, respectively. Suppose the X's are independent of one another and each X has an exponential distribution with parameter A. 2 3

a. Let Y denote the system lifetime. Obtain the cumulative distribution function of Y and differentiate to obtain the pdf. [Hint: F(y) = P(Yy); express the event {Y y} in terms of unions and/or intersections of the three events (Xy}, {y}, and {X, y}.]

b. Compute the expected system lifetime.
